Clavicle
Rt/Left
1. Sternal End is Medial
2. Medial 2/3 of bone is anteriorly convex.
3. Conoid Tubercle is inferior.

Posterior Scapulae
Rt/Left
1. Angle is superior.
2. Spine is posterior.
3. Glenoid Fossa is lateral.
Anterior Humerus
Rt/Left
1. Head is superior or proximal.
2. Head is Medial.
3.The lesser tubercle is anterior or olecron fossa is posterior.
